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2436780 13 6578245
1669012248 8207 08214587
1669012248 8207 08214587
61 63828 2744
All about undefined
Interested in learning more?
1669012248 8207 08214587
61 63828 2744
See more
1878 201 16
40504337142 9104168048 11265172664 4814
See more
642506 5944344 890200132
586014159 8207 9814540 25
See more